Electromagnetic Actuator with Magnetic Gear in Vehicle Suspension for Vibration Suppression in Alternate Motion

摘要

Electromagnetic actuator (EA) for vehicle vibration suppression is a novel damping component compared with the traditional hydraulic damper. Electromagnetic actuator with mechanical transmission has great inertia and vibration in the alternate motion according to the movement of vehicle suspension. It causes the fault of mechanical transmission when the inertia force exceeds the stress limitation of mechanical gear. An electromagnetic actuator with magnetic gear as a substitution of mechanical transmission is proposed. The magnetic gear works as velocity lift for the effectiveness of generating electricity of permanent motor, which performs an electromagnetic damper for the vehicle suspension. EA’s novel structure is described in 3D model. Electromagnetic simulation is done for the EA. A quarter model for Vehicle model with EA is created for the further study. The simulation evaluation of EA embed in the vehicle suspension is effective for the suppression of vibration. The inner electromagnetic field of EA needs further study for the suitable design of EA.
